    NASHVILLE, Tenn. (WSMV/Gray News) - An item that may be on your child’s Christmas list this year may do more harm than good. It is called a Flipper Zero, and at least one Tennessee school has already had an issue with it. WSMV4 Investigates looked into what they are and how some kids are using them for trouble. Lyn Moudy likes being able to get in touch with his son at Lebanon High School if he needs to. “It is very important,” Moudy said.

    KNOXVILLE, Tenn. (WVLT) - Two Tennessee lawmakers introduced legislation to make the day after the Super Bowl a state holiday replacing Columbus Day. Rep. Joe Towns, Jr. and Sen. London Lamar of Memphis proposed the law change which states in the bill: Deleting the language “the second Monday in October, known as “Columbus Day”;” and by inserting the language “the first Monday after the Super Bowl, known as “Super Bowl Monday”;” immediately following the language “Washington Day.”
